Job Description

Customer Service Associates

A trip to Bass Pro Shops has been more than a shopping trip since 1972 — it's an adventure. This year, that adventure opens a new chapter in Victor, NY, with a brand-new 90,000-square-foot Outpost at Eastview Mall. As part of our Guest Services team, you'll be the first smile and the last thank-you every customer remembers — and a founding face of this exciting new store.

Departments You Could Call Home, Full Time & Part Time Positions!

  • Greeter, the first smile every guest sees

  • Cashier, friendly, fast checkout

  • Customer Service, solve problems and support the customer needs

  • Phone Operator, answer the call and point guests in the right direction

  • Snack Shop, fuel up hungry adventurers

The Guest Services Associate is often a customer's first and last impression of Bass Pro Shops, greeting, checking out, and assisting our guests to ensure a warm, efficient and legendary experience every visit.

Essential Functions

  • Greets and acknowledges all customers in a prompt, warm and friendly manner.

  • Accurately and efficiently processes customer transactions using the computerized Point of Sale register system.

  • Handles cash, credit and gift card transactions in accordance with company cash-handling policies.

  • Answers and routes incoming calls and responds to general customer questions (Phone Operator).

  • Resolves customer questions, returns, exchanges and concerns at the Customer Service desk.

  • Prepares and serves Snack Shop food and beverage items, following food safety and sanitation standards.

  • Provides information, assistance and direction to customers throughout the store.

  • Promotes programs including, but not limited to, CLUB Membership, VOC and In-Store Pick-up.

  • Keeps work area, registers and Snack Shop clean, neat and well stocked with supplies.

  • Follows all Company Policies and Procedures.

  • ALL OTHER DUTIES AS ASSIGNED

Experience / Qualifications

  • Must be at least 18 years of age

  • Minimum Degree Required: High School education or equivalent experience

  • Snack Shop positions may require a local food handler certification (training/support provided)

Skills & Qualities You'll Bring

  • Warm, upbeat communication skills — you set the tone for every visit

  • Comfortable with basic math, cash handling and our point-of-sale system

  • A team-player attitude and a knack for solving problems on the spot

  • Food safety basics, for those working in the Snack Shop

Physical Requirements

  • Constantly on your feet at the register, service desk or Snack Shop

  • Regularly lifts and moves items up to 20 lbs; occasionally more with help

  • Snack Shop roles include brief exposure to food-prep equipment and hot surfaces

  • Some exposure to noise

Independent Judgement

Performs tasks and duties under general supervision, using established procedures. Chooses from limited alternatives to resolve problems, escalating exceptions (refunds, complaints) to management as needed.

About Bass Pro Shops

Bass Pro Shops is North America’s premier outdoor and conservation company. Founded in 1972 when Johnny Morris began selling tackle out of his father’s liquor store in Springfield, Missouri, today we provide customers with premier destination retail in more than 150 locations across North America. In 2017 Bass Pro Shops acquired Cabela’s to create a “best-of-the-best” experience with superior products, dynamic locations and outstanding customer service.

Guided by the visionary leadership of our founder and CEO Johnny Morris, Bass Pro Shops is making a significant impact in on the future of conservation and the communities we serve. More than 40 years after Johnny began helping people connect with nature through a tiny bait shop, our conservation mission is to inspire people to enjoy, love and conserve the great outdoors.

Beyond retail, Bass Pro Shops also operates White River Marine Group, the world’s largest manufacturer of boats, plus award-winning resorts and nature destinations including Big Cedar Lodge, America’s Premier Wilderness Resort. Our passion for connecting people to nature extends to our CLUB program where customers earn points toward free gear and experiences, and a series of not-for-profit conservation attractions.
